HARTFORD, CT – Joyce and Jerado Reynolds, President and CEO of Reynolds Welding and Fabrication of Windsor, CT were named the U.S. Small Business Administration’s 2019 Connecticut Small Business Persons of the Year, SBA’s top award, according to an announcement made by Anne Hunt, SBA’s District Director. “We are extremely excited to honor a truly amazing line up of small business owners and champions this year, said Anne Hunt, SBA’s Connecticut District Director. It is important to recognize these outstanding small businesses in the state as they are the job creators, innovators and the fabric of our local communities!” Governor Ned Lamont, 89th Governor of Connecticut, alongside Mayor Toni Harp of New Haven were present to congratulate all awardees. 2019 Connecticut SBA Honorees: Categories Owner Company Town Jeffrey Butland Family-Owned Small Business Jeff & Jonathan Sandness Buell’s Orchard Eastford Manufacturer of the Year Marcia LaFemina PennGlobe No. Branford Woman-Owned Small Business Kim Ewalt Charter Oak Environmental Mansfield Microenterprise Business of the Year Dr. Aditya Singh Apollonia Dental Middletown Minority-Owned Business of the Year José René Martinez J. Bzdyra Community Economic Development Fund Meriden Region 1 & CT Women’s Business Center of the Year Fran Pastore Woman's Business Development Council Southwest Every year since 1963, the President of the United States has issued a proclamation announcing National Small Business Week, which recognizes the critical contributions of America’s entrepreneurs and small business owners. This year, the dates are May 5 – May 11, 2019 with national events planned in Washington, D.C, South Florida, Houston, Utah and Nevada. The slate of leading small business owners in Connecticut were honored at the Annual Small Business Week Awards Luncheon at Anthony’s Ocean View in New Haven, CT.
